FINANCE REVIEW — Q3 CASH-FLOW FORECAST

Operating inflows tracked 4% below plan, driven by slower collections at the Dornview unit. Outflows held flat; the Calbren equipment purchase was deferred to Q4. Net position remains positive but thinner than modeled. Actions: tighten receivables follow-up, freeze discretionary travel, revisit the Q4 forecast after the Dornview reconciliation closes. Variance detail is in the shared workbook. The forecast assumptions reflect strategic decisions summarized in the confidential note that follows.

board note of kafog-bahip: The southern region missed its Aldvan quota by 16.2 percent last quarter. Keloxek Foods plans to raise the Ulamir list price by 50.9 percent in January. The board signed off on a budget of $334.1 million for Project Druir. The renewal with Giloxek Partners closes at $422.3 million a year, 30.4 percent above the last contract.

Storage Room — Spare Hardware (Contractor Access)

Room B-12, lower ground, Kestrel Yard building. Spare monitors, cabling, rack parts. Contractors: take only items listed on your work order. Log everything removed on the clipboard inside the door. Lights are motion-activated. Do not prop the door; it alarms after 60 seconds. Return the trolley to the corridor bay when done. The door has a keypad lock. Enter the code below to get in.

turnstile pass: bdg-SVX-1

Reviewers should verify that the Go client's new `WithServiceKey` option matches the JS `serviceKey` constructor argument, including error codes on expiry. Integration tests for both SDKs run against the staging identity endpoint and require a shared internal key. The key used by the parity test suite is as follows.

app token of fajop-fahif = qvz4-AnML

**CI troubleshooting — rate limiting on the Gatewick internal gateway**

If your plugin's CI suite starts failing with 429 responses, the Gatewick gateway is likely throttling your test tenant; the per-tenant budget resets every five minutes, so parallel matrix jobs commonly exhaust it. Stagger your jobs or request a temporary budget bump, and retry with exponential backoff rather than fixed sleeps. When filing a throttling report, include the trace token that appears directly below.

trace token, tahop-tagep: htk21_7d3d7212df4ea99b257ed